A local authority in Wales is seeking a Team Around the Person Co-ordinator to enhance community support for vulnerable adults. This role involves developing systems for preventative services, working with various organizations, and coordinating a multi-agency team.

Applicants should have experience in community projects and be fluent in Welsh.

Offering a range of benefits like flexible hours and a generous pension scheme, this is an opportunity to make a real impact within the community.
